Step #1: Conceptualization and Design

The first step in face cream manufacturing is conceptualization and design. This involves identifying the target market and understanding consumer needs and preferences. During this phase, manufacturers consider factors such as skin type, age group, and specific skin concerns like hydration, anti-aging, or acne treatment. The design also includes selecting active ingredients that align with the product's purpose. For instance, hyaluronic acid for moisturizing, retinol for anti-aging, or salicylic acid for acne control.

Creating a unique formula is essential for differentiating your product in a competitive market. This phase involves brainstorming ideas and creating a product blueprint, including the cream's texture, color, fragrance, and packaging design. All these elements play a role in the product’s overall appeal and effectiveness.

Step #2: Laboratory Testing and Formulation

Once the concept is finalized, the next step is laboratory testing and formulation. This involves creating sample batches of the face cream in a lab setting to test various ingredient combinations. The goal is to develop a stable and effective formula that meets the desired specifications. Chemists and formulators experiment with different ingredients to achieve the right consistency, absorption rate, and efficacy.

During this phase, it’s crucial to test for potential allergens or irritants to ensure the product is safe for use on various skin types. Stability testing is also conducted to determine the product's shelf life and how it reacts to different environmental conditions, such as temperature and humidity. This phase may take several iterations to perfect the formula before moving on to full-scale production.

Step #3: Mixing and Blending Process

The mixing and blending process is where the production of the face cream begins on a larger scale. This step involves combining the ingredients in precise proportions. A key aspect of this process is ensuring that the mixture is homogenous, meaning that the ingredients are evenly distributed throughout the cream. This is crucial for the product's effectiveness and ensures that each application delivers the same level of active ingredients.

High-shear mixers or homogenizers are commonly used in this stage to achieve a smooth and consistent texture. The temperature control during mixing is also vital, as certain ingredients may require specific temperatures to blend properly or to activate their beneficial properties. This phase lays the foundation for the cream's texture, stability, and overall performance.

Step #4: Emulsification

Emulsification is a critical step in face cream manufacturing, especially for products that contain both oil-based and water-based ingredients. An emulsifier is used to bind these two phases together to form a stable and uniform product. This is what gives the cream its smooth and creamy texture, allowing for easy application and absorption into the skin.

The process involves heating both the oil and water phases to a specific temperature before slowly combining them while continuously stirring. This creates a stable emulsion, ensuring that the cream remains consistent over time and does not separate. Proper emulsification is crucial for the product's stability, texture, and efficacy.

Step #5: pH Balancing and Preservation

After emulsification, the next step is pH balancing and preservation. The pH level of a face cream is essential for ensuring that it is compatible with the skin's natural pH, which is slightly acidic, usually around 4.5 to 5.5. An improper pH level can cause skin irritation or reduce the product’s effectiveness.

Adjusting the pH involves adding buffering agents to ensure the product is safe and gentle for all skin types. Additionally, preservatives are added at this stage to prevent microbial growth and extend the product's shelf life. Preservatives like parabens, phenoxyethanol, or natural alternatives like essential oils are carefully selected to protect the product while minimizing potential skin irritation.

Step #6: Quality Control and Testing

Quality control is a vital part of the face cream manufacturing process. This step involves rigorous testing of the product to ensure it meets all safety and quality standards. Quality control tests include checking the product's viscosity, texture, and color, as well as microbiological testing to ensure it is free from harmful bacteria and contaminants.

Stability testing is also performed to assess how the product holds up under various conditions, such as temperature changes and exposure to light. This ensures that the face cream will remain effective and safe throughout its shelf life. Only products that pass these stringent tests move on to the next stage of production.

Step #7: Batch Coding and Labeling

Once the product has passed quality control, it moves on to batch coding and labeling. Batch coding is crucial for traceability, allowing manufacturers to track each batch of products in case of any issues or recalls. Each batch is given a unique code that contains information about the production date, location, and other relevant details.

Labeling is also an important aspect, as it provides consumers with essential information about the product, including the ingredients list, usage instructions, expiration date, and any safety warnings. Labels must comply with regulatory standards, including the listing of all ingredients in descending order of concentration and highlighting any potential allergens.

Step #8: Packaging and Branding

Packaging and branding are crucial for the product's market appeal. The packaging not only needs to be aesthetically pleasing but also functional and protective. It must safeguard the product from contamination and degradation, preserving its quality until it reaches the consumer. Airless pumps, jars, or tubes are commonly used for face creams to minimize air exposure and extend shelf life.

Branding involves creating a visual identity for the product, including the design of the packaging, logo, and color scheme. It’s essential to create packaging that resonates with the target audience and communicates the product’s benefits effectively. Eco-friendly and sustainable packaging options are increasingly popular and can add value to the product's market positioning.

Step #9: Final Inspection and Storage

Before the face cream is shipped out to retailers or customers, a final inspection is conducted. This involves a thorough check of the finished product, including its appearance, packaging, labeling, and batch coding. The goal is to ensure that each product meets the company’s quality standards and is free from defects.

After passing the final inspection, the products are stored in a controlled environment to maintain their quality. Storage conditions such as temperature and humidity are carefully monitored to prevent any degradation of the product. Proper storage ensures that the face cream remains in optimal condition until it reaches the consumer.
